Runbook: payment retry idempotency

Every retry against the Coinbarrow gateway must reuse the original idempotency key generated at intent creation — never mint a new one per attempt, or duplicate charges become possible during network flaps. Keys live in the `retry_ledger` table with a 72-hour TTL. Reviewers should reject any patch that regenerates keys inside the retry loop. Verify behavior against the build token recorded below.

session token of kahag-bawip = htk6_729d08

Deployment for Bramblecast now goes through the Kilnforge hermetic build system. No host toolchains; everything is pinned in the manifest. Legacy make targets are removed after this sprint. CI rejects builds with undeclared inputs. Local repro requires the same pins. The build currently runs with the following configuration.

settings of bafof-tagep:
[frador]
port = 9300
region = west-1
host = frador.norvacorp.corp
timeout_ms = 3000
retries = 5

Step 4: Before flashing the Harrowbeam gateway image, verify the artifact checksum against the manifest produced by the build stage. Do not proceed if they differ, even trivially — telemetry firmware for the Fallowfield fleet must be bit-identical to what QA certified. Once verified, sign the image using the release key below.

deploy key for kahof-kadup: bky19_YDnVAD7xLc2m2mMUEyR

TICKET FV-2218 — Pricing experiment env broken on staging

The Farevane ticket-pricing experiment is serving control to 100% of traffic. Cause: FV_EXPERIMENT_BUCKET was left at "holdout" from last month's freeze and FV_PRICE_VARIANTS points at a deleted config path. Fix: set bucket to "active", repoint variants to configs/pricing/q3. Metrics from the experiment window are unusable; Dario will rerun the analysis. The assignment service also requires its access credential, which belongs on the line directly after this note.

env line for yahaf-kageg: VAULT_KEY5=978f5